I haven't had it for very long, so somewhat tbd. It's not huge in there - it'd easily fit a tent, daypack sized packs, and other moderately small stuff like that. Bigger backpacking packs might fit, but it'd be snug. I'd also be nervous about putting too much weight out in the unsupported front of the box. But for skis, which is mostly what I anticipate using it for, it's been great so far. It's also super quick and easy to detach, which is nice since I'll probably mostly keep it off the car in the summer (the noise and mileage drop aren't horrendous, but they're definitely noticeable).

Been running the Thule Motion XT XL on my 2017 Allroad for 3 years. Only leaves a half inch of clearance between the rear hatch when up, but the thing holds a fuckton of skis. 192 Protests fit with room to spare, then you can pack another 7 pairs of skis in around them. No complaints.
